VMware虚拟机快照管理要点解析

vmware虚拟机快照要求

时间:2025-03-07 19:09


VMware虚拟机快照要求与实践指南 在虚拟化技术飞速发展的今天,VMware作为行业内的佼佼者,为无数企业和个人用户提供了高效、可靠的虚拟化解决方案

    其中,虚拟机快照功能无疑是VMware虚拟化平台的一大亮点

    快照功能能够在不中断虚拟机运行的情况下,捕捉并记录虚拟机的当前状态,并保存在文件中,便于在需要时快速恢复到某一特定状态

    本文将深入探讨VMware虚拟机快照的要求与实践,以帮助用户更好地利用这一功能

     一、VMware虚拟机快照概述 虚拟机快照是VMware vSphere平台提供的一个强大功能,其核心在于能够记录虚拟机的内存状态、磁盘数据和虚拟硬件配置

    当虚拟机进行快照操作时,系统会创建数据文件的副本和内存状态的镜像

    这使得管理员可以在不影响当前运行环境的情况下,测试新的应用程序、应用更新或修复,或在发生错误时迅速恢复

     VMware通过影子内存页(shadow memory pages)来记录内存状态,当虚拟机被恢复到某个快照时,这些内存页将被恢复以反映快照时的状态

    而磁盘数据的变化则通过COW(Copy-On-Write)机制来处理,意味着只有当快照后的数据被修改时,原始数据块才会被复制到新的位置,保持原始状态不变

     二、VMware虚拟机快照类型 VMware虚拟机快照主要分为三种类型:普通快照、内存快照和静默快照

     1.普通快照:只捕获虚拟机的磁盘状态,但不包含当前运行的内存或应用程序状态

    这种类型的快照更轻便,创建速度更快,占用的存储空间也较少

    然而,当需要恢复到该快照时,可能需要重启虚拟机,因为运行中的应用程序或进程都需要重新启动

     2.内存快照:除了虚拟磁盘状态外,还包含虚拟机在快照时刻的内存状态,能够完整记录运行中的应用程序和进程

    这种类型的快照为复杂的虚拟机环境提供了更细粒度的恢复选项,非常适合在需要快速恢复到精确某一时刻状态的场景中使用

     3.静默快照:在创建快照前,先暂停或静默(Quiescing)虚拟机的文件系统和应用程序,以确保提供文件系统和应用程序级别的一致性

    这种快照非常适合于需要保证数据完整性的场景,如数据库备份、事务性应用程序的备份等

    但需要注意的是,内存快照和静默快照只能二选一

     三、VMware虚拟机快照要求 1.快照数量限制:VMware虚拟机最多只能拥有32个快照

    为了避免虚拟机过载并提高性能,建议每天只保留2-3个快照

    过多的快照会占用大量磁盘空间,并可能导致虚拟机性能下降

     2.快照删除策略:及时删除不必要的快照至关重要

    理想情况下,每个快照应在72小时内删除

    研究表明,维护此删除计划不会影响虚拟机的功能,但如果不这样做,可能会严重降低其性能

     3.快照命名与管理:快照的命名规范和管理策略对保持环境的有序性至关重要

    命名规范应该明确易懂,比如使用创建时间戳,以便于对快照进行排序和检索

    同时,管理员应该定期检查快照的总体占用大小,并对超出预定阈值的快照进行处理

     4.快照恢复测试:在创建快照后,建议测试快照恢复功能以确保其正常工作

    这可以帮助管理员在真正需要恢复快照时避免出现问题

     5.快照文件备份:虽然快照功能提供了强大的数据保护能力,但将快照文件备份到外部存储设备或云存储中仍然是一个好主意

    这可以确保在虚拟机或存储设备出现问题时不会丢失快照文件

     四、VMware虚拟机快照实践指南 1.创建快照 创建VMware虚拟机快照非常简单,只需按照以下步骤操作: 打开VMware软件并启动虚拟机

     t- 在VMware软件界面中,选中已经启动的虚拟机,右键单击该虚拟机,以弹出下拉菜单

     t- 在下拉菜单中选择“快照”选项,然后会弹出一个子菜单,其中包含“拍摄快照”、“管理快照”等选项

     t- 在子菜单中选择“拍摄快照”选项,此时会弹出一个拍摄快照窗口

    在该窗口中,需要输入快照的名称和描述(可选)

    快照名称应该简洁明了,以便日后识别

    描述则可以帮助回忆创建快照时的具体情况

     t- 输入快照名称和描述后,点击“拍摄快照”按钮

    VMware软件将开始创建快照,并在进度条完成后显示快照已成功创建的消息

     2.管理快照 管理快照同样重要,通过管理快照,可以查看已有的快照、恢复到某个快照、删除不再需要的快照等

    以下是管理VMware虚拟机快照的方法: t- 进入快照管理器:在VMware软件界面中,选中要管理快照的虚拟机

    然后,右键单击该虚拟机,选择“快照”->“管理快照”选项,此时会弹出一个快照管理器窗口

     t- 查看快照列表:在快照管理器窗口中,可以看到已经创建的所有快照

    这些快照会按照创建时间的顺序排列,最新的快照位于列表顶部

    每个快照旁边都会有一个复选框,可以通过勾选复选框来选择要操作的快照

     t- 恢复到某个快照:如果需要恢复到某个快照,只需在快照管理器窗口中选择该快照,然后点击“恢复到选定快照”按钮

    VMware软件将提示确认恢复操作,确认后,虚拟机将恢复到所选快照所记录的状态

     t- 删除快照:如果不再需要某个快照,可以在快照管理器窗口中选择该快照,然后点击“删除选定快照”或“删除所有快照”按钮

    VMware软件将提示确认删除操作,确认后,所选快照将被删除

     3.高级应用 除了基本的创建和管理快照功能外,VMware虚拟机快照还支持一些高级应用,如合并快照、克隆快照等

     t- 合并快照:当在虚拟机中创建了多个快照后,可能会发现某些快照已经不再需要,但又不希望直接删除它们,因为它们可能包含了重要的数据或状态

    此时,可以使用合并快照功能

    合并快照可以将多个快照合并成一个,从而简化快照管理

     t- 克隆快照:克隆快照功能允许从一个现有的快照创建一个新的虚拟机实例

    这个新的虚拟机实例将包含与原始快照相同的操作系统、应用程序和文件系统状态

     五、注意事项与最佳实践 1.定期创建快照:为了确保数据安全,建议定期为虚拟机创建快照

    这可以帮助在出现问题时迅速恢复到之前的状态

     2.避免频繁创建快照:虽然快照功能非常强大,但频繁创建快照可能会导致虚拟机性能下降

    因此,建议不要过于频繁地创建快照

     3.及时删除不再需要的快照:为了保持虚拟机环境的整洁和高效,建议及时删除不再需要的快照

    这可以释放磁盘空间并提高虚拟机性能

     4.监控快照占用空间:管理员应该定期监控快照的总体占用大小,确保它们不会超出预定的存储空间限制

     5.备份快照文件:将快照文件备份到外部存储设备或云存储中是一个好习惯,这可以确保在虚拟机或存储设备出现问题时不会丢失快照文件

     六、总结 VMware虚拟机快照功能是一种强大的系统状态备份与恢复工具

    通过创建和管理快照,我们可以轻松应对虚拟机环境中的各种问题,确保数据安全并提高工作效率

    本文详细介绍了VMware虚拟机快照的概述、类型、要求、实践指南以及注意事项与最佳实践,希望能帮助用户更好地利用这一功能